directions

  • Coat a medium saucepan with cooking spray, and place over medium-high heat until hot.
  • Add onion, bell pepper, and garlic; saute 3 minutes.
  • Add chili powder and all other ingredients except beans; bring to a boil.
  • Stir in half of the beans, cover, reduce heat and simmer for 10 minutes.
  • Place soup in a food processor or blender, and process until smooth.
  • Return to pan; stir in remaining beans.
  • Cook until thoroughly heated.
